Description Shai Revivo 2014-02-20 15:05:32 UTC
Description of problem:
when trying to create bootable drive with the ovirt-node iso it failed with recommended tools.
this is step #1 for one to do so we must make it work smoothly especially with the tools we formally suggest 

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
3.0.4-1.0.201401291204.el6


How reproducible:
i tried working with livecd-iso-to-disk and fedora liveusb creator - both failed
the tools that did work is copy via dd or using unetbootin

Steps to Reproduce:
1.download ISO
2.create bootable usb
3.try boot from it

Actual results:
fail to boot \ create 


Expected results:
working smoothly :-)

Comment 7 haiyang,dong 2014-06-11 12:49:25 UTC
Using http://resources.ovirt.org/pub/ovirt-node-base-3.0/iso/el6/ovirt-node-iso-3.0.4-1.0.201401291204.el6.iso
to try follow:
(a) make ovirt-node liveusb in rhel env:
livecd-iso-to-disk --format --reset-mbr ovirt-node-iso-3.0.4-1.0.201401291204.el6.iso /dev/sdb
(b) make ovirt-node liveusb in fedora env:
livecd-iso-to-disk --format --reset-mbr ovirt-node-iso-3.0.4-1.0.201401291204.el6.iso /dev/sdb

Boot from (a) and (b) liveusb media success.So i couldn't reproduce this bug by using "livecd-iso-to-disk" tool
